If comparing the 3000 to the 6000 remember that the 3000 does not come with the Pro Pack. You have to add that and the Blu-ray burner. So with the added memory and HD size and the pro pack and burner included, there isn't so much difference between them.

We had the new models displayed at the MGT and they are fast. The power supply is out side the case now, that's one reason why both machines are smaller than the 4100 and they sure are nice looking. Justin was here and did a great job of showing us the new equipment. He also mentioned some of the items that are in pipeline. The one that we are really excited about is the fact that Arabesk 5 is in the works and will have Blu-Ray menus. Bogart 4 is being beta tested right now. He showed it to us and it is amazing.
